Tciso wrote: Mon Sep 29, 2025 3:27 pm Breezeboi is injured. Does he collect NHL money if he is still injured when the season starts?
Yup. His and Woo’s (and Hogs) salaries all count against the cap, trimming cap accrual once the season starts.
I don't think that's right regarding Woo. If a player is on a two-way deal and was on an NHL roster for less than 50 games the prior year, and they are injured prior to the opening season roster, their cap hit is prorated to the amount of time they were in the NHL last year. https://puckpedia.com/salary-cap/SOIR

I think Woo got a call up last year but didn't see a game. Woo's on a two way.
